Output 0f04628b70bcf0ca23fd433d75dc5d91861a79a17d3cca77c94faf3497393106:0

value
977067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0876d59ec250ec948a82774041cf61eb7d63ca1a OP_EQUAL
address
32TmgqjMNueBagCjPpHEQZo9pQTpCQ1b1Q
transaction
0f04628b70bcf0ca23fd433d75dc5d91861a79a17d3cca77c94faf3497393106
confirmations
355016
spent
true